Why Clay Drainage Systems Are Still a Proven Solution for Lasting Performance

Clay drainage systems have been relied upon for generations and remain widely used today due to their strength and dependability. Although alternative materials exist, clay still offers a practical solution for domestic and commercial drainage needs.



The use of natural materials and extended lifespan makes them particularly useful where long-term performance is required. They are also resistant to chemical corrosion and retain their structural form over time. Unlike some synthetic materials, clay does not deteriorate when exposed to wastewater conditions.



Understanding Clay Drainage Systems



These systems consist of interconnected components designed to transport wastewater effectively. Installation below ground requires them to handle both load and environmental conditions.



Core components include pipes, bends, junctions, and connectors made from vitrified clay. High-temperature firing produces a strong and compact material.




  • Clay pipes can exceed 100 years of service life when installed correctly.

  • They can manage chemically challenging waste materials.

  • They are made from natural resources and can be recycled.

  • They are suitable for demanding applications.



These characteristics make clay pipes a reliable choice where durability is required.



Function of Clay Drainage Fittings



Fittings are essential for connecting pipe sections and directing wastewater through the system. Even high-quality pipes depend on compatible fittings to perform effectively.



These components help adapt the system to different layouts. Correctly chosen fittings help minimise leaks and reduce the risk of blockages.



Ensuring correct sizing and fit is essential. Standardisation helps maintain reliable joints.



Benefits of Clay Drainage Materials



Their natural origin makes them suitable for sustainable projects. Although the production process involves high temperatures, the long lifespan reduces the need for replacement.



It remains stable without affecting nearby environments. It can be used where environmental impact is a concern.



After installation, upkeep needs are minimal. Their structure limits root penetration and chemical wear. Fewer repairs can improve cost efficiency over time.
